Rear brake (drum) self adjuster question
When I was disassembling the rear brakes I noticed the self-adjuster has a lever that rides on a notched cam on the adjuster. The lever was up high on the cam (back side). When I was reassembling this part it was difficult to get it located at this exact position during assembly. The lever seems to be in contact with the cam but it is lower on the back side of the cam. Should I try to set it higher on the cam? I have a new drum on order and will open it back up when the drum arrives. If it is not in the position that it was prior to disassembly then I assume I should try to get up to the position correct? I had to adjust the self-adjuster almost all the way in to get the drum on.
